Biography

2013 [FRESHMAN]:
Played and started in 48 of 49 games, seeing time in right field, second and third base...hit .318 with five doubles, 15 RBIs and 36 runs scored...had a season-best 7-game hitting streak...had 15 multi-hit and two multi-RBI games...went a career-best 3-for-5 against #16 East Central in the state championship game...had a career-best three RBIs in a 2-for-4 outing at #8 Pearl River...stole 20-of-24 bases...walked 16 times and was hit six times...had a .400 on-base percentage...member of the Fall 2013 Dean's List. 

HIGH SCHOOL:
Played for head coach Chris Baughman at Oxford...helped the Chargers to back-to-back playoff appearances in 2011 and 2012...hit .337 as a senior with 22 RBIs and 27 runs scored...went 3-3 on the mound with a 3.26 ERA in 38.2 innings of work...in 11 appearances, he struck out 16 and held opponents to a .274 batting average...Chargers went 19-12 his senior campaign.

PERSONAL:
Son of Jim and Jacqui Lear...his father played football at Ole Miss (quarterback)...has an older sister, Jordan (23)...enjoys playing golf, volleyball and ping pong in his spare time...majoring in pre-med...born June 8, 1994.
